The fashion world held its breath at the culmination of Milan Fashion Week. Not for a single, groundbreaking collection, but for a breathtaking collaboration – a meeting of minds, a fusion of legacies, and a bold reimagining of luxury. Donatella Versace, the undisputed queen of Versace, had designed a Fendi collection, a project unveiled in a spectacular runway show that seamlessly blended her signature Versace DNA with the house of Fendi's sophisticated elegance. Guiding her through this ambitious undertaking was Kim Jones, Fendi's artistic director, a figure whose own innovative approach to design perfectly complements Versace's vibrant energy. The result? A captivating display of haute couture that transcended mere clothing, becoming a powerful statement on heritage, innovation, and the enduring power of collaborative creativity.

This unprecedented project, “Donatella Versace for Fendi,” wasn't simply a guest designer collection; it was a dialogue, a conversation between two titans of the fashion industry. It was a testament to the enduring power of legacy, the vibrant energy of innovation, and the unexpected beauty found in creative cross-pollination. The collaboration itself represents a significant moment in fashion history, marking a rare instance where two such powerful and iconic figures have joined forces on such a grand scale. The resulting collection is a fascinating study in contrasting yet complementary aesthetics, a testament to the synergistic potential of merging distinct design philosophies.

Kim Jones and Donatella: A Symbiotic Partnership

The success of this collaboration hinges on the unique synergy between Donatella Versace and Kim Jones. Their individual strengths, while seemingly disparate, prove remarkably complementary. Donatella, known for her bold, unapologetically glamorous aesthetic and her instinctive understanding of the Versace woman, brought her signature flair to the Fendi framework. Her understanding of vibrant colour palettes, daring cuts, and the power of iconic motifs imbued the collection with a vibrant energy that resonated with the Versace legacy.

Kim Jones, on the other hand, brought his meticulous attention to detail, his deep understanding of sartorial history, and his ability to blend classicism with contemporary edge. His role wasn't merely to facilitate Donatella’s vision; it was to act as a translator, ensuring that her unique approach was seamlessly integrated into the Fendi narrative. His expertise in tailoring and his understanding of Fendi’s heritage ensured that the collection remained true to the house's core values while simultaneously embracing Versace's transformative influence. The result was a collection that felt both authentically Fendi and undeniably Versace, a harmonious blend of two distinct yet ultimately compatible identities. This wasn't a case of one overpowering the other; instead, it was a sophisticated dance of creative energies, a dialogue between two masters of their craft.

The runway show itself served as a powerful visual manifestation of this collaborative spirit. The models, a parade of iconic beauty and effortless grace, moved with a confidence that reflected the collection's bold spirit. The interplay of textures, the unexpected juxtapositions of colours, and the masterful use of iconic Versace and Fendi elements created a visual symphony that captivated the audience. The show was less a presentation and more a celebration – a celebration of creativity, heritage, and the enduring power of collaboration.
